[Qemu-devel] [PATCH v4 2/8] virtio-rng: add virtio-rng device.


From: fred . konrad
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H v4 2/8] virtio-rng: add virtio-rng device.
Date: Fri, 19 Apr 2013 15:57:29 +0200

From: KONRAD Frederic <address@hidden>

Create virtio-rng-device which extends virtio-device, so it can be connected on
virtio-bus.

Signed-off-by: KONRAD Frederic <address@hidden>
---
 hw/s390x/virtio-ccw.c          |   3 +-
 hw/virtio/virtio-pci.c         |   8 +--
 hw/virtio/virtio-rng.c         | 108 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---
 include/hw/virtio/virtio-rng.h |  14 ++++++
 4 files changed, 117 insertions(+), 16 deletions(-)
